Object Info
Object Name Abell 1060
Type Galaxy Group
Location Centered at RA: 10h 37m DEC: -27d 34'
Constellation Hydra
Image Field 14 x 10 arcminutes
Notes Part of the Abell 1060 Group with NGC 3312 centered.

Image Info
Telescope Intes MN61 - 6" f6 Maksutov-Newtonian
Focal Length 3600 millimetres by 4x Powermate
Telescope guiding ST10xe self-guided
Telescope control Astrometric Sky Walker II
CCD camera SBIG ST-10xe
Camera cooling Regulated Thermoelectric
Camera pixels 2184 x 1472 x 6.8um
Image scale 0.39 arcseconds per pixel
Processed with: Maxim DL/CCD, Mira A/P, PixInsight Standard Beta, Photoshop
Exposures L:R:G:B = 400:140:140:140 minutes (Total 13.6 hours). Colour binned 2x2.
Image Calibrations All sub-images Dark Subtracted, Flat Fielded.
